What is USB-C Alt Mode?

USB-C Alt Mode is a feature that allows the USB-C port to carry non-USB signals, such as DisplayPort, HDMI, and power delivery. This means that you can use a single USB-C port to connect your device to a display, charge your device, and transfer data at the same time. Alt Mode is made possible by the USB-C port’s ability to support multiple protocols and signals, making it a highly versatile and convenient feature.

Are there any limitations to using Alt Mode?

While Alt Mode offers many benefits, there are some limitations to using it. One limitation is that not all devices support Alt Mode, or may only support certain types of Alt Mode. Additionally, some devices may require specific cables or adapters to use Alt Mode, which can add to the cost and complexity of using the feature.

Another limitation of Alt Mode is that it can be affected by the quality of the cable being used. If the cable is not designed to support Alt Mode, or is of poor quality, it may not work properly or may not deliver the full benefits of Alt Mode. Users should make sure to use high-quality cables and adapters to get the most out of Alt Mode.
